Job Title: Assistant Project Manager

Reports To: Project Manager

Summary:

Assist the Project Manager in all phases of the Project including: Pre-Construction, During Construction and Project Closeout. Incorporating: cost, schedule, quality and safety. Additionally; this position requires the effective management of multiple Projects running simultaneously. This is a Oklahoma City, OK based position.

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:

Core duties and responsibilities include the following. Other duties may be assigned.
• Work with the pre-construction team to develop: bid packages, budgets and schedules
• Review bid package scopes and cost for accuracy
• Work with clients and design team for cost control, value engineering and scheduling
• Work with clients to develop, understand and manage project requirements
• Develop and execute sub-contract agreements
• Manage & coordinate sub-contractors throughout project
• Document controls, submittals, shop drawings & RFI's
• Attend, lead and document project meetings
• Project cost management including: cost control and changes
• Update and maintain project schedule
• Work with project superintendents to verify quality and safety requirements
• Manage project closeout including: testing, inspections, owner training, operation and maintenance documents, material turnover & warranty
• Requires regular site visits and meetings with project superintendent
